R. C. Diehl is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Nuclear and High Energy Physics and Radiation. According to data from OpenAlex, R. C. Diehl has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 372 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 7 papers in Nuclear and High Energy Physics and 2 papers in Radiation. Recurrent topics in R. C. Diehl's work include Nuclear physics research studies (7 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(6 papers) and Atomic and Molecular Physics (3 papers). R. C. Diehl is often cited by papers focused on Nuclear physics research studies (7 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(6 papers) and Atomic and Molecular Physics (3 papers). R. C. Diehl collaborates with scholars based in United States and Switzerland. R. C. Diehl's co-authors include B. L. Cohen, R. A. Moyer, Lukáš Novotný, René Reimann, Felix Tebbenjohanns, Martin Frimmer, Erik Hebestreit, Dominik Windey and Michael Doderer and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Physics Letters B and Physical review.
